所以我有一个文本文件,其中包含:
Bodrex-Bode-Headache-12345-7,000-30
Nalgestan-Biomedis-Flu-87325-5,500-12
Kukubima-Sidomuncul-Vitamine-12333-12,000-20
Tolak Angin-Sidomuncul-Colds-77777-12,000-15
我想将数据导出到jTable
使用以下代码:
try {
FileReader fr = new FileReader("product.txt");
BufferedReader br = new BufferedReader(fr);
DefaultTableModel model = (DefaultTableModel)jTable1.getModel();
Object[] tableLines = br.lines().toArray();
for(int i = 0; i < tableLines.length; i++) {
String line = tableLines[i].toString();
String[] dataRow = line.split("-");
model.addRow(dataRow);
}
}
catch(IOException e){}
我的jTable变成了(Nalgestan和Kukubima之间存在差距):
如何制作代码以跳过txt文件中的空行,以使表格不会显示类似的空数据?